Resort

Nestling between Cannes and St-Tropez, Frejus is a seaside resort dotted with 7km of scenic beaches, complete with a pretty marina. Frejus is also a town steeped in culture and history, boasting more than 25 listed monuments and sites, including a Roman aquaduct, amphitheatre and arenas, as well as well-preserved mediaeval chapels and cloisters.

Sports and leisure

A range of activities area available in Frejus, including a range of watersports, such as jet skiing, water-skiing, sailing, wind-surfing, catamaran excursions, diving, parascening, and deep sea fishing. The resort also offers beach clubs during July and August, a swimming pool, a thalassatherapy centre, horse-riding, tennis, mountaineering in le Massif de l'Esterel mountains, rambling and bike trails, theme parks open from June to September including Aquatica, aquatigolf (mini-golf), Luna Park, and the Parc Zoologique, plus local restaurants, a cinema, nightclubs and firework displays (Friday evenings throughout July and August).
